Answer:
Diversity makes it more challenging to retain valued employees by reducing affective and continuance commitment.
Explanation:
Diversity describes that the employees are not homogeneous rather they are in variety who do not match at all. As there are different kind of people in the workplace, it becomes difficult to manage.
Accordingly it also affects the performance of company, as there will be many employees who are not determinant and thus, might not perform well.
Accordingly the effective employees also tries to switch to some other companies which will benefit them and those having better employees.
Thus, there is a problem to retain skilled employees.

<h3>What are the yield on a 1-year T-bill, the yield on a 1-year T-bill, and the yield on a 5-year corporate bond?</h3>
Generally, the equation for Yield on Corporate Bond is mathematically given as
Y= r* + IP + MRP + DRP + LP
Hence
a) For the yield on a 1-year T-bill
Y1== 2.2% + 2.1%
Y1= 4.30%
b) For the yield on a 5-year T-bond
Where
IP= (2.1% + 3.1% + 4.1% + 5.1% + 5.1%)/5 = 3.90%
And
MRP = 0.1*(5-1)
MRP= 0.4%
Y5= 2.2% + 3.90% + 0.4%
Y5= 6.50%
c) For the yield on a 5-year corporate bond
IP = (2.1% + 3.1% + 4.1% + 5.1% + 5.1%)/5
IP= 3.90%
MRP = 0.4%
DRP = 1%
LP = 0.5%
Therefore
Y5= 2.2% + 3.90% + .4% + 1% + .5%
Y5'= 8%
